Atlanta sleeps with the fishes
2007-09-27 18:44
by Bob Timmermann
The Atlanta Braves became the 19th team to be eliminated from postseason contention when they lost at Philadelphia 6-4.
That loss knocked the Braves out of the NL East and wild card races at the same time. New York, Philadelphia, and San Diego all have 87 wins and the Braves have 76 losses.
None of the 16 entries in the Griddle contest chose Atlanta as one of the final five teams to be eliminated.
